Chandlersville is an unincorporated community in western Salt Creek Township, Muskingum County, Ohio, United States. [1] It has a post office with the ZIP code 43727. [2] It lies along State Route 146 at its intersection with State Routes 284 and 313.
Chandlersville was laid out in 1842. [3] A post office called Chandlersville has been in operation since 1843. [4] The community was named for Captain John Chandler, a pioneer settler. [5] Besides the post office, Chandlersville had several stores and a sawmill. [6]
